dc.descriptionThe free Meixner laws arise as the distributions of orthogonal polynomials with constant-coefficient recursions. We show that these are the laws of the free pairs of random variables which have linear regressions and quadratic conditional variances when conditioned with respect to their sum. We apply this result to describe free Levy processes with quadratic conditional variances, and to prove a converse implication related to asymptotic freeness of random Wishart matrices.
